By Ruichen Feng (CYOC Summer Engineering Workshop Co-Founder & Instructor)
This summer marked my second year serving as an instructor for the CYOC Summer Engineering Workshop. I had the privilege of working alongside the workshop’s founder, Evan Chen, and instructor George Wang. As co-founder of the workshop, my goal, together with our teaching team, was to provide meaningful STEM enrichment opportunities for elementary to middle school students while inspiring them to explore future pathways in science, technology, engineering, and mathematics (STEM). This year, we welcomed 16 middle school and rising middle school students, most of whom had little or no prior experience with engineering, computer-aided design (CAD), electronics, or programming.

The Greater Washington Area Zhejiang University Alumni Association (ZUAADC) and the Capital Youth Outreach Club (CYOC) successfully hosted the eighth Qiushi Education Forum, bringing together students, parents, and educators for an engaging meeting about education, college preparation, and university admissions. The forum featured five outstanding student speakers who shared their journeys to highly selective universities: Luke Li, who is going to Carnegie Mellon University (CMU), Albert Lu, who is going to Massachusetts Institute of Technology (MIT), Sophie Huang, who is going to Duke University, Ben Luo, who is going to Emory University Goizueta Business School, and Skylar Xue, who is going to Yale University. These students helped discuss the important steps their younger peers should take to prepare for university, and reflected on their past experiences to help guide future generations towards success.
